Javasu is a 150g instant coffee powder blending premium Colombian Arabica with a clinically inspired mushroom complex (Lion’s Mane, Chaga, Cordyceps) and L-theanine. Designed for professionals seeking sustained focus, calm energy, and immune support, it offers 60 servings of low-acidity, vegan-friendly coffee with no artificial additives, ready in seconds.

Delicious Healthy Mushroom Coffee!
Another great product from No Ordinary Moments. Previously I have tried their decaffeinated Moksha alternative coffee so I had no hesitation to give Javasu a try. Javasu is very simple to drink, rich smooth coffee like taste (tried a few really awful coffee alternatives), healthy alternative to coffee pods and the artwork on the packaging is very cool. Javasu is a mix of some very high quality incredients - Lion's Mane, Chaga, Cordyceps and L-theanine - all of which I genuinely believe assist in giving me more focus and attention without the usual coffee peaks and troughs felt after consuming. You don't need a huge spoon of the product so I expect the pouch to last a while - I was sceptical with the high price point how long this coffee would last. One very weird plus for Javasu is that I was amazed to find it could fit through my letterbox so I didn't even need to be in for the delivery. Will be buying this great product again.

Good but bag not good
The coffee is actually quite good. but the reseal bag that it comes in is not.The seal does not seal properly on the bag and air gets in and this will affect the shelf life of your coffee.just a word of warning.update: I have had a 5 or 6 cups of this coffee so far now, and every time it leaves residue at the bottom of the cup when you come near the end of drinking
